Raju Shrivastav
Raju Shrivastav is considered as an extremely talented comedian. He hails from Kanpur, India. He is popularly known as an observational comedian.

Raju Shrivastav, Indian TV ActorRaju Shrivastav is one among the special lot of comedians who has gained a special corner in the hearts of the comedy lovers by means of his extraordinary performances. He has done great jobs in various Serials and also in some Bollywood movies. He is known most for his acute scrutiny and comical timing about various aspects of Indian life.

Early Life of Raju Shrivastav
Raju Shrivastav was born in the city of Kanpur in a middle class Kayastha family. He had been a very good mimic since his childhood days. He had a flair for comedy since a very tender age and after completing his college landed up in the `city of dreams`, Mumbai to fulfill his long cherished dreams of becoming an accomplished actor. He bagged a small role in the Bollywood flick `Maine Pyar Kiya`.

Career of Raju Shrivastav
Raju Shrivastav has worked with Bappi Lahiri, Nitin Mukesh and Kalyanji Anandji both on domestic and international platforms. His cassette of audio jokes Hasna Mana Hai is hilarious all the way and has his huge fan following roaring with laughter.

His big break comes with the show The Great Indian Laughter Challenge. It rewarded him with the much-coveted title `The King of Comedy`. He has also recently participated in the comedy show Comedy Ka Maha Muqabala, where he played his new character after Gajodher Pinku. He participated in Big Boss Season 3. He has also participated in the tele serials like Shaktiman, Tea Time Manoranjan and Raju Hazir Ho. Besides his fantastic performance in television he has acted in a number of Bollywood movies.

Filmography of Raju Shrivastav includes the following...

Year Title
1988 Maine Pyaar Kiya
1988 Tezaab
1993 Baazigar
2001 Aamdani Atthani Kharcha Rupaiyaa
2002 Waah! Tera Kya Kehna
2003 Main Prem Ki Diwani Hoon
2007 Big Brother
2007 Bombay to Goa
2010 Bhavnao Ko Samjho
